I spent forever farming as well, and here is how I eventually beat it (approximately, I forgot my exact set-up): Curry+Radiotoxic bomb on a Gonta (or on as many Gontas as you can afford to equip, if you put those upgrades on multiple Gontas be sure to spread them out enough that they don't kill each other). Just run forward and blow up, you should kill ~3-4 cats, if you don't you'd might as well reload, reposition, and try again. I can't remember what I used to clean up the rest, but if you manage to get them in a good position, you shouldn't need much more to clean up the rest, maybe 1 more super upgrade Gonta and a couple more with at least some speed upgrades, or some assaults with some speed upgrades.

Well then, I'll give my farming strategy too (it's pretty expensive though, I think I spent too much money trying to farm faster rather than building the things I actually needed) I Farmed Mine-Yahata Base by putting +3 target area and +3 range on 3 Nozomi Assaults (+2 if you can't afford +3), and you basically have each one of them wipe out one third of the map, hopefully getting the wipeout bonus rather than killing all the command tanks. Also, there is a recon unit that hides in the far upper left tile that can be a bit tricky to hit unless you have +3 target area and range, it has ruined my wipeout bonus many times.
